Time change this weekend

Many people seem to have Issues each year with the time change,
therefore I help you now, next Sunday we switch back !

Ireland/UK:   


When local daylight time is about to reach
Sunday, October 28, 2012 at 2:00:00 AM clocks are turned backward 1 hour to
Sunday, October 28, 2012 at 1:00:00 AM local standard time instead

There will be a week until 4th of November where the time difference will be 6 hours between the US East coast and Europe, rather than 5 hours normally.

US:

When local daylight time is about to reach
Sunday, November 4, 2012 at 2:00:00 AM clocks are turned backward 1 hour to
Sunday, November 4, 2012 at 1:00:00 AM local standard time instead

Vodaphone Sure Signal

Great offer what vodaphone has now since a while, and as far i know as only provider for mobile phones; Sure signal.

If you have low coverage at home and if you got a land line with broadband at home you can buy a device which you plug in with your broadband.


Here a before / after picture, before SOS coverage, now 3 bars in the kitchen and 5 next to the device and on the first floor !
